Developing a custom grocery delivery platform is essential for businesses looking to thrive in the competitive food delivery market. A successful platform encompasses several critical components: customer apps for easy browsing and ordering, delivery partner apps for efficient delivery management, and vendor dashboards for streamlined inventory oversight.
Key features include real-time inventory tracking, comprehensive product catalogs, seamless cart and checkout processes, and secure payment integrations. Additionally, effective order management systems and delivery tracking capabilities enhance the user experience, ensuring timely updates and accurate deliveries.
Security measures must be robust, protecting user data and transactions, while scalability is vital to accommodate business growth and increased demand. Incorporating analytics tools allows businesses to gain insights into customer behavior and optimize operations accordingly.
By leveraging APIs and cloud infrastructure, businesses can create a flexible and scalable grocery delivery platform that meets the ever-evolving needs of their customers and partners.
